Prayer 1:

Jesus, you are the good Shepherd,

In whom I find life, health, strength,

Through whose gifts I am clothed and fed,

Through whose mercy I have been forgiven and cleansed,

Be for me guide, strength, Savior, and Lord all the days of my life.

I offer my prayers through Christ.  Amen.

Song: My Soul Thirsts for the Living God, performed by Jeff Mark Widenhofer (written by Gregg DeMay, Create Music)

Between refrains, you are invited to read words with Jeff from Psalm 42 below:

(sing refrain to begin)

As the deer pants for streams of water, so my soul pants for you, my God.

My soul thirsts for God, for the living God.

When can I go and meet with God?

(refrain)

My tears have been by food day and night, while people say to me all day long,

“Where is your God?”

Why, my soul are you downcast?  Why so disturbed within me?

Put your hope in God, for I will yet praise him, my Savior and my God.

(refrain)

Deep calls to deep in the roar of your waterfalls;

all your waves and breakers have swept over me.

By day the Lord directs his love, at night his song is with me –

a prayer to the God of my life. 

(refrain 2x)   

Prayer 3:

O Lord, you know me.

You know when I sit and when I stand.

You have me always present in your mind.

For this, Lord, I thank you.

You know the path for my life and what is best for me.

Lord you reveal to me the path I am to walk.

Bless me and guide me and be Lord to me.

So that whichever road I take I may do all for your glory.

In Jesus name. Amen. 

(Vocation Prayer from the Beech Grove Benedictine Community)
